She has led humanity’s armies since the day they stepped onto Echelon Prime—399 years ago.

She is the Supreme Commander of the Prime Defense Corps. The blade drawn in defense of the Pact. The Immortal Shield behind which the rest of the system dares to breathe.

There are stories—eyewitness accounts—of her death. Cut down in the breach of a riot fortress. Burned alive in the voidstorms of Specter’s orbit. Crushed beneath the wreckage of a fallen dreadnought. But every time, she returns. Unchanged. Unyielding. Her armor polished, her eyes colder, her purpose sharpened like a blade pulled from flame.

She demands loyalty first, obedience second, and excellence without compromise. These are not ideals—they are mantras. Engraved into every PDC outpost, whispered in every barracks. A soldier does not rise through the ranks without proving, again and again, that they are worthy of serving her cause.

That cause is the survival of humanity. And she has never once doubted what it will cost.

Tatsuken Academy, the crucible she founded in the early decades of the Pact, is more than a military school. It is a sacred forge, a place of transformation. The best officers in the solar system are not trained there—they are remade. They are taught not only how to fight, but how to believe. That sacrifice is honor. That death is a tool. That the enemies of the Pact do not deserve mercy.

She does not speak often, and never speaks lightly. When she arrives on the front, victory follows. When she visits the Academy, cadets weep in silence. When she returns from death, her fire burns brighter than ever.
